water-spider
ˈwater-ˌspider An aquatic spider of either of the genera Argyroneta or Dolomedes. In early use applied loosely to insects that move swiftly on the surface of water.1552 Elyot's Dict., Tipula,..a water spider. 1626 Bacon Sylva §696 The Water-Spider that hath six Legs. 1710 Ray Hist. Japanese water spider
The Japanese water spider (Argyroneta aquatica japonica) is a subspecies of the water spider. In Japanese it is called the mizugumo. References
